Just finished my swap (was forced to cause I blew the the LSD out and it was rattling).

Are you lifted? You may need to swap driveshafts. The 8.25 has a shorter factory shaft but mine mated up perfect with the d35 shaft sitting on an RE 3.5 full spring.

Also you will lose ABS. I just cut the wires up by the body and called it done. (Still need to pull fuses/relays to turn off the dash light)

You should be ok leaving the driveshaft and just replacing the axle then.

I'll 2nd the fact that soaking bolts is critical. I prefer PB Blaster but I'm sure others work fine.

Also, my parking brake connection/splitter (not sure of technical name) was seized. Used an adjustable wrench to grab the body of the splitter and then a closed end wrench on the nut with a second wrench looped on the end of the first for leverage.
